Who Needs 1 - Evaporation Rates?
01
Agricultural industry: Farmers, crop growers, and irrigation specialists often rely on evaporation rates to determine irrigation schedules, water management strategies, and optimize crop yield. By understanding the evaporation rates, they can adjust their watering practices accordingly and make informed decisions about irrigation requirements.
02
Environmental researchers: Scientists studying the water cycle, climate change, or ecological systems may need evaporation rate data to evaluate the impact of environmental factors on water availability, evapotranspiration, and overall ecosystem health. This information can help in assessing the water balance, understanding hydrological processes, and predicting future trends.
03
Water resource management: Professionals responsible for managing water resources, such as reservoir operators, hydrologists, or water quality engineers, utilize evaporation rate data to estimate water loss from storage facilities, assess evaporation-driven demands, and optimize water allocation strategies. Accurate evaporation rate information is crucial for efficient water management and planning.
04
Industrial applications: Industries that utilize water in their operations, such as power plants, chemical plants, or wastewater treatment facilities, may need to fill out evaporation rates to evaluate water usage, estimate evaporation losses, and design efficient water management systems. It helps these industries in optimizing their resource allocation, reducing water consumption, and minimizing related costs.
